Output f58851ffad25e2155f5fdb72be4335540f17eb4fe13698320f55772f8acf8a59:31

value
26430494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7cd78ecfc227836e92fdd90f5f60a8d34633b93 OP_EQUAL
address
3KuUYBseoR7z7LmtUsDS8kaB3W1JDdkvcv
transaction
f58851ffad25e2155f5fdb72be4335540f17eb4fe13698320f55772f8acf8a59